A tour operator designs, arranges, and sells package holidays and tours to destinations both in the UK and abroad. This role involves organising transportation, accommodation, activities, and excursions, often working closely with travel agents and local providers. Tour operators must have excellent planning skills, knowledge of destinations, and the ability to manage budgets and logistics. Customer service is a key aspect, as operators help clients with bookings, provide information, and handle any issues that arise during travel. The job can be office-based but may also include site visits or travel to destinations to ensure quality and build relationships. The work is varied and suits people who are organised, enthusiastic about travel, and good at communicating with others.
